FAQ: What if someone on my team loses their badge?

No panic. Ping the Orbithall security desk first so they can deactivate the old badge — takes about two minutes. Then walk the person down to Level 1 with any photo ID and they'll print a temp badge on the spot. Replacements arrive within three working days. If it's after 17:30 and the desk is closed, use the assistants' door code below.

staff pass of fafop-fawep = bdg-PVV-6

Heads up: if the Lintrock baseline file in the Quarrow repo drifts from main, CI fails with a "stale baseline" error even when the code is fine. Quick fix is to regenerate the baseline on a clean checkout and re-push. If a customer build is blocked, confirm the failing run matches the token below before escalating.

build token for yadug-yagag: htk21_c863c33eb8b82c0c9c152

## Configuration: Export Retries

Fluxbale retries failed exports up to the limit set in EXPORT_RETRY_MAX, with exponential backoff between attempts. Plugin authors should keep export handlers idempotent, since a retry may replay a partially completed job. Retries that hit the upstream Driftport API require authentication on every attempt. To enable authenticated retries, append the credential line below to your plugin's .env file.

env line for kadup-tajep: LEDGER_TOKEN13=273d61bdbefd6

### Step 4: Ship the N+1 fix

Welcome aboard! This release adds the dataloader layer to Mossgate's GraphQL API, collapsing the infamous per-author query storm into one batched call. Deploy to staging first and watch query counts in the Finchboard panel — they should drop hard. The dataloader cache talks to Redis with auth enabled, so add this line to the env file.

vault entry, fadup-tagag: RELAY_SECRET8=2fd92179

**Q: Does TilePouncer prefetch tiles during a release freeze?**

Yep — the prefetcher keeps warming the cache even when deploys are frozen, since it only reads from the published tile set. If you need it paused for a cutover (say, the Bramblewick basemap swap), just flip the `pounce.enabled` flag. Questions about freeze exceptions go to the maps platform crew at the address below.

alerts address for kafof-bagag: kasael@olvarqdyn.corp